7 HEATH CLOSE is a very small detached house of 68m², built sometime between 1983 and 1990, which could now be worth an estimated £228,631. It was last sold for £164,000 in December 2013, which was around 19% below the average December 2013 detached price in the Gateshead local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was January 2009,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was C.

7 HEATH CLOSE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Gateshead local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The four 7 HEATH CLOSE sales between December 1995 and December 2013 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the December 2009 sale was for 20%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 20% below the HPI over time, until the December 2013 sale, where it rises to 19%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 19% below the HPI.

What might 7 HEATH CLOSE be worth now?

7 HEATH CLOSE might now be worth an estimated £228,631.

This is based on house price inflation of 39.4%, between December 2013 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Gateshead local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 39.4%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 7 HEATH CLOSE of £164,000 on 19th December 2013. For the value to have increased from £164,000 to £228,631 over the twelve years and ten months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 7 HEATH CLOSE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Gateshead local authority area.
  • The December 2013 sale price of £164,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 7 HEATH CLOSE has not materially changed since December 2013.

7 HEATH CLOSE: Plot and Title Map

7 HEATH CLOSE sits on a plot of roughly 0.115 of an acre, or 467m². The below map shows the location of 7 HEATH CLOSE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 7 HEATH CLOSE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
